Bajaj Pulsar NS200 vs Yamaha FZ-FI V3

Last Updated: August 9, 2026

Yamaha FZ-FI V3 price starts at Rs. 1.15 Lakh, which is Rs. 20,970 cheaper than the base variant of Bajaj Pulsar NS200, priced at Rs. 1.36 Lakh. In terms of mileage, the Pulsar NS200 offers a claimed 40.36 kmpl, while the FZ-FI Version 3.0 delivers 49.3 kmpl. On the performance front, the Pulsar NS200 uses a 199.5cc engine producing 24.5 PS @ 9750 rpm and the FZ-FI Version 3.0 a 149cc engine producing 12.4 PS @ 7250 rpm. If you're deciding between the Pulsar NS200 and FZ-FI Version 3.0, the FZ-FI Version 3.0 is the better pick for affordability and mileage, while the Pulsar NS200 stands out for performance.

As per the users experiences Bajaj Pulsar NS200 is a winner for you if you are seriously looking for performance, maintenance and features in your bike. But Yamaha FZ-FI V3 is better on the grounds of mileage and comfort.
Which bike is cheaper Bajaj Pulsar NS200 vs Yamaha FZ-FI Version 3.0?
The Yamaha FZ-FI V3 is cheaper than Bajaj Pulsar NS200 by ₹20,970.
Which bike offers better performance Bajaj Pulsar NS200 vs Yamaha FZ-FI Version 3.0?
For the Single Channel version, 199.5 cc Petrol engine of Pulsar NS200 produces 24.5 PS @ 9750 rpm of power and 18.74 Nm @ 8000 rpm of torque. Whereas for the STD version, 149 cc Petrol engine of FZ-FI Version 3.0 produces 12.4 PS @ 7250 rpm of power and 13.3 Nm @ 5500 rpm of torque
As per the users experiences the Bajaj Pulsar NS200 has better performance.
